Oracle开发入门:SQLPlus与SQL基础

需积分: 10 11 下载量 171 浏览量 更新于2024-08-02 收藏 200KB DOC 举报
“Oracle开发笔记”主要涵盖了Oracle数据库的SQL入门知识,包括命令行客户端的使用、SQL语言的基本概念和四大语句类型。 在Oracle数据库开发中,SQL是基础且至关重要的部分。本笔记首先介绍了几种不同的命令行客户端工具,如sqlplus,它是Oracle自带的标准客户端,用于在命令行环境中与数据库交互。用户可以通过输入用户名和口令(例如scott/tiger)来登录。此外,还有图形界面、网页界面(isqlplus)以及第三方工具如TOAD和PL/SQL Developer等,它们提供了更丰富的功能和更友好的用户体验。 PL/SQL Developer作为一个强大的客户端,允许超级管理员(如sys/bjsxtas sysdba)以DBA角色登录,进行更高级的管理和操作。在登录后,可以执行如解锁用户(如ALTER USER scott ACCOUNT UNLOCK)这样的管理操作。 笔记的核心内容围绕SQL语言展开。SQL是一种国际标准,用于对数据库进行查询和操作。尽管在不同数据库系统(如Oracle、SQL Server 2000)中可能存在细微差异,但其基本语法和语句类型是通用的。SQL主要包括四大类语句: 1. 查询语句:最常用的是SELECT语句,用于从表中选取数据,是所有SQL考试的重点。 2. DML(Data Manipulation Language)语句:包括INSERT、UPDATE和DELETE,用于添加、修改和删除数据。 3. DDL(Data Definition Language)语句:涉及创建(CREATE)、修改(ALTER)和删除(DROP)数据库对象,如表、视图等。 4. 事务控制语句:如COMMIT和ROLLBACK,用于管理数据库事务的提交和回滚。 此外,DCL(Data Control Language)语句虽然不作为重点讲解,但涉及到权限的分配和回收,也是数据库管理的重要方面。 笔记还提到了如何通过DESC命令查看表结构,理解不同数据类型的含义,如VARCHAR2和NUMBER,以及如何调整命令行的显示设置(如LINESIZE和PAGESIZE),以更好地查看和管理数据。 这份“Oracle开发笔记”是学习Oracle SQL和数据库管理的初步指南,涵盖了从基础操作到核心语句的方方面面,对于初学者而言是一份宝贵的参考资料。